problem with my brakes

hey i got a auto 94 civic sedan vti (d16 vtec)

when i pressing the brake pedal when stopped, i can here a crackling noise in the motor, and when i let of the pedal it disappears. not when the car is in motion, i cant hear it cause of the muffler, but when the car is still, thats when can hear it, its crackling noise.


does any one know what is it

Re: problem with my brakes

Master cylinder leaking into the booster or cracked vacuum hose would be my guess.
